fre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

畢業(yè)設(shè)計(jì)小組論文-題庫(kù)管理系統(tǒng)(參考版)

2024-09-01 10:40本頁(yè)面
  

【正文】 (n)。 SqlConnection connection = new SqlConnection(s)。 database=題庫(kù)管理系統(tǒng) 。 ()。 (ds)。 (ds)。 SqlDataAdapter da = new SqlDataAdapter(cm2)。 SqlCommand cm2 = new SqlCommand(sql2,2)。 ()。 string s2 = ()。 成都工業(yè)學(xué)院畢業(yè)設(shè)計(jì)(論文) 28 ()。 (new SqlParameter(courseid, ()))。 string sql = delete from 課程 where 科目 ID = courseid。 SqlConnection = new SqlConnection(s)。 //(())。 = [0].ColumnName。 = dt。 (ds)。 DataSet ds = new DataSet()。 ()。 Integrated Security=true。 if (()==) { //載入課程到 listBox, ValueMember 為課程 ID string s = server=.。 ()。 return。 try { selectedCourseId = ()。 = drv[].ToString()。 = 普通用戶 。 } = 0。 = true。 } else { = true。 = false。 成都工業(yè)學(xué)院畢業(yè)設(shè)計(jì)(論文) 26 if ( == 0) { = false。 //用于保存提取出的科目 ID public MainPage(string username) { InitializeComponent()。 using 。 using 。 using 。 using 。 using 。 //} } private void UserLogin_Load(object sender, EventArgs e) { } private void textBox_userName_TextChanged(object sender, EventArgs e) { } private void textBox_passWord_TextChanged(object sender, EventArgs e) { } } } 管理員登陸后系統(tǒng)主界面 系統(tǒng)管理員成功登陸以后,進(jìn)入系統(tǒng)的主界面,在主界面可以完成對(duì)課程的添加,刪除功能,還可以通過(guò)主界面,進(jìn)入知識(shí)點(diǎn)管理界面,試題錄入界面,試題瀏覽成都工業(yè)學(xué)院畢業(yè)設(shè)計(jì)(論文) 23 編輯界面,手工生成試卷界面,等。 ()。 ()。 成都工業(yè)學(xué)院畢業(yè)設(shè)計(jì)(論文) 22 if ( == ) { ()。 MainPage mainPage = new MainPage()。 if ([0].Rows [0].ItemArray[0].ToString() == ) { // = false。 (ds)。 DataSet ds = new DataSet()。 SqlCommand cm = new SqlCommand (Select 密碼 from 用戶 where 用戶名 = userName, )。 SqlConnection = new SqlConnection(s)。 ()。 } private void textBox_password_TextChanged(object sender, EventArgs e) { } private void UserRegistration_Load (object sender, EventArgs e) { } } } 登陸界面部分代碼: namespace 題庫(kù)管理系統(tǒng) { public partial class UserLogin : Form { public UserLogin() { InitializeComponent()。 } catch (Exception) { (用戶已存在 ,請(qǐng)更 換用戶名 .)。 ()。 ()。 return。 (new SqlParameter(密碼 , ))。 SqlCommand cm = new SqlCommand (Insert into 用戶 (用戶名 ,密碼 ) + Values(用戶名 ,密碼 ), )。 } private void button1_Click(object sender, EventArgs e) { try { string s = ()。如圖 ,圖 , 圖 用戶注冊(cè) 成都工業(yè)學(xué)院畢業(yè)設(shè)計(jì)(論文) 18 圖 用戶登錄 如果登陸密碼有誤,注冊(cè) ID 重復(fù),等。主要的表以及表中的主要字段的具體設(shè)計(jì)如下。數(shù)據(jù)庫(kù)服務(wù)器端采用的是大型商業(yè)數(shù)據(jù)庫(kù)系統(tǒng)( SQL Server 2020R2),這有利于提高大批量數(shù)據(jù)的吞吐時(shí)間,使整個(gè)系統(tǒng)管理規(guī)范化,數(shù)據(jù)的完整性、安全性得到保障。試題類型實(shí)體如圖 。填空 題實(shí)體 ER 圖如圖 所示 。選擇題實(shí)體 ER 圖如圖 所示。知識(shí)點(diǎn)信息實(shí)體 ER 圖如圖 所示。課程信息實(shí)體 ER 圖如圖 所示。用戶信息實(shí) 體 ER 圖如圖 所示。本系統(tǒng)中最基本的實(shí)體有用戶登錄信息實(shí)體、課程實(shí)體、知識(shí)點(diǎn)實(shí)體、選擇題實(shí)體、判斷題實(shí)體、填空題實(shí)體。但是,由于 ADO 有很強(qiáng)的靈活性,所以最后只需執(zhí)行部分模塊就能做一些有用的工作。 6. 提 供常規(guī)方法檢測(cè)錯(cuò)誤(通常由建立連接或執(zhí)行命令造成)。 4. 如果這個(gè)命令使數(shù)據(jù)按表中的行的形式返回,則將這些行存儲(chǔ)在易于檢查、操作或更改的緩存中。 2. 指定訪問(wèn)數(shù)據(jù)源的命令,同時(shí)可帶變量參數(shù),或優(yōu)化執(zhí)行。 基本的 ADO 編程模型 ADO 提供執(zhí)行以下操作的方式: 1. 連接到數(shù)據(jù)源。對(duì)象擁有“ 方法 ” ,方法執(zhí)行對(duì)數(shù)據(jù)進(jìn)行的操作;對(duì)象擁 有 “ 屬性 ” ,屬性指示數(shù)據(jù)的某些特性或控制某些對(duì)象方法的行為。編程模型概括了 ADO 的全部功能。 服務(wù)組件: 起連接數(shù)據(jù)消費(fèi)者和數(shù)據(jù)提供者的作用。 OLEDB 包括三個(gè)組成部分:數(shù)據(jù)提供者,數(shù)據(jù)消費(fèi)者和服務(wù)組件。 系統(tǒng)關(guān)鍵技術(shù) 數(shù)據(jù)庫(kù)連接技術(shù) ADO 通過(guò) OLEDB實(shí)現(xiàn)對(duì)不同類型數(shù)據(jù)源的訪問(wèn)。 試卷生成模塊 試卷生成模塊是要完成試卷的生成,分為手工生成試卷和自動(dòng)生成試卷,手工成都工業(yè)學(xué)院畢業(yè)設(shè)計(jì)(論文) 11 生成試卷是設(shè)置好試卷名稱,考試時(shí)間等屬性后,在試題庫(kù)中選擇試題,然后組成試卷。 可以查找試題,查找試題能通過(guò)試題 ID 查找試題和試題內(nèi)容查找試題。 試題錄入模塊是很重要的一大模塊,所有試題信息都要寫(xiě)進(jìn)相應(yīng)的試題表中。各題型的錄入都需要選擇試題難度、試題知識(shí)點(diǎn)、試題題干、試題答案。能夠一目了然的知 道某個(gè)知識(shí)點(diǎn)下包含多少試題,方便管理。移動(dòng)知識(shí)點(diǎn)的位置不會(huì)改變知識(shí)點(diǎn)與該知識(shí)點(diǎn)下試題的關(guān)系。 可以對(duì)知識(shí)點(diǎn)進(jìn)行上移,下移等操作。管理員可能對(duì)所有試題和課程進(jìn)行增加、刪除、修改 的操作。由于權(quán)限不同,用戶可進(jìn)行的操作受到限制。系統(tǒng)的主要功能分為五大模塊:自動(dòng)生成試卷、手動(dòng)生成試卷、知識(shí)點(diǎn)管理、試題管理、科目管理。 登錄模塊 課程管理 知識(shí)點(diǎn)管理 試題管理 試卷生成 試題庫(kù)管理系統(tǒng) 用戶登錄 用戶注冊(cè) 增加課程 刪除課程 增加知識(shí)點(diǎn) 修改知識(shí)點(diǎn) 試題查找 刪除知識(shí)點(diǎn) 增加試題 修改試題 刪除試題 手工生成試卷 自動(dòng)生成試卷 管理員登陸 成都工業(yè)學(xué)院畢業(yè)設(shè)計(jì)(論文) 10 用戶主界面及課程管理模塊 系統(tǒng)登錄成功后進(jìn)入主系統(tǒng)主窗口,系統(tǒng)主窗口顯示了系統(tǒng)的主要功能。 圖 系統(tǒng)模塊結(jié)構(gòu)圖 模塊結(jié)構(gòu)設(shè)計(jì) 用戶登錄模塊 在進(jìn)入系統(tǒng)時(shí),需要輸入用戶名和密碼,通過(guò)用戶名和密碼識(shí)別用戶身份,系統(tǒng)管理員、普通用戶。同時(shí)降低在查找試題上的工作難度,節(jié)省工作時(shí)間。由此將系統(tǒng)劃分為五大模塊,分別為:登錄模塊、課程管理、知識(shí)點(diǎn)管理、試題管理、試卷生成。 第二是 C缺乏性能極高的應(yīng)用程序所需要的關(guān)鍵功能,包括保證在代碼的特定地方運(yùn)行的內(nèi)聯(lián)函數(shù)和析構(gòu)函數(shù)。 C擁有比 C,C++或者 Java 更廣泛的數(shù)據(jù)類型 .這些類型是 bool, byte, short, ushort ,int ,long ,float ,double ,和 decimal,像 Java 一樣 ,所有這些類型都有一個(gè)固定的大小又 像 C 和 C++一樣 ,每個(gè)數(shù)據(jù)類型都有有符號(hào)和無(wú)符號(hào)兩種類型 。 成都工業(yè)學(xué)院畢業(yè)設(shè)計(jì)(論文) 8 C是從 C 和 C++派生出來(lái)的一種簡(jiǎn)單、現(xiàn)代、面向?qū)ο蠛皖愋桶踩木幊陶Z(yǔ)言,其語(yǔ)言體系都構(gòu)建在 .NET 框架上,并且能夠與 .NET 框架完美結(jié)合。 從開(kāi)發(fā)人員的角度看, Visual Studio 2020 Team Developer Edition 為開(kāi)發(fā)人員提供高級(jí)的靜態(tài)分析、代碼剖析、代碼涵蓋以及單元測(cè)試工具,使團(tuán)隊(duì)能夠在整個(gè)生命周期中盡早、頻繁地規(guī)劃質(zhì)量。 此外, Visual Studio 2020 可以與 SQL Server 2020R2 解決方案開(kāi)發(fā)。 另一方面, Visual Studio 2020 提供了在設(shè)計(jì)、開(kāi)發(fā)、調(diào)試和部署應(yīng)用程序時(shí)所需的工具, Visual C集成開(kāi)發(fā)環(huán)境( IDE)是 Visual Studio IDE 中的一種。 開(kāi)發(fā)工具選擇 Microsoft Visual Studio 2020 之所以選擇 Microsoft
點(diǎn)擊復(fù)制文檔內(nèi)容
環(huán)評(píng)公示相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1